Monthly Cost of Living
😐A single person spends $546 per month in Delhi vs $325 in Bikaner, rent included.
😐A couple spends around $874 per month in Delhi vs $526 in Bikaner, rent included.
😐A family of three spends $1,202 per month in Delhi vs $728 in Bikaner, rent included.
😐Delhi costs about 68% more than Bikaner, driven mainly by Eating Out.
📊Both Delhi and Bikaner are more affordable than the global median – Delhi59% lower, Bikaner76% lower.

Cost Breakdown
🏠A central one-bedroom costs $242 in Delhi versus $65.0 in Bikaner. Rent is usually the largest line item in a monthly budget, so the gap here sets the tone for the overall comparison.
💰Salaries run about 81% higher in Delhi, which partly offsets the higher cost of living there. Purchasing power depends on which expenses matter most to you.
🛒A mid-range dinner for two costs $20.00 in Delhi versus $8.00 in Bikaner. Monthly groceries follow the same trend: $116 vs $96.0 – making Bikaner the more affordable choice for daily food spending.

Delhi vs Bikaner: Cost of Living - Frequently Asked Questions
Which city is more expensive, Delhi or Bikaner?
Delhi costs about 68% more than Bikaner, with the gap driven mainly by Eating Out. That's enough to noticeably affect everyday spending and lifestyle for anyone choosing between the two.
How much do you need to earn to live comfortably in Delhi and in Bikaner?
For a comfortable life, plan on about $819 per month in Delhi and $487 in Bikaner. That covers rent, food, utilities, transport, and enough left over to feel settled – not just surviving.
Where is rent cheaper, Delhi or Bikaner?
Rent is clearly cheaper in Bikaner, especially for central apartments. Housing is actually the single biggest factor behind the overall cost gap between these two cities.
How do childcare costs compare in Delhi and in Bikaner?
Kindergarten costs $78.9 per month in Delhi and $58.1 in Bikaner. For families with young kids, this one expense can tip the scales when choosing between the two cities.
Are groceries more expensive in Delhi or in Bikaner?
Groceries cost about 21% more in Delhi, though it depends on what you buy. Local produce may be comparable; imported and premium items show the biggest price gap.
Can you live on $800/month in Delhi or in Bikaner?
$800 covers both cities comfortably – all-in costs are $546 in Delhi and $325 in Bikaner, leaving budget for savings and extras in both cases.
Which city is better for families?
Families tend to lean toward Bikaner – lower housing and cheaper childcare make a real difference, especially on a single income or when paying for private education.
Should I move to Delhi or to Bikaner?
If budget matters most, go with Bikaner. If higher salaries, better infrastructure, or specific career opportunities are the priority, Delhi makes more sense. Both are solid long-term options with distinct trade-offs.
